Account Manager – Cutaneous Oncology – Salt Lake City, UT
Location: Salt Lake City, UT
Reports To: Regional Sales Manager
Products: Odomzo® (sonidegib), Unloxcyt™ (Cosibelimab)
Position Summary The Account Manager – Cutaneous Oncology (Salt Lake City, UT) is a field-based sales role responsible for driving demand and market share growth for Odomzo® and Unloxcyt™ within an assigned territory. This individual will build and maintain strong relationships with oncologists, dermatologists, Mohs surgeons, and key stakeholders in community and academic settings. The Account Manager will be accountable for developing strategic business plans, executing sales initiatives, and ensuring optimal patient access to therapy. This role requires a deep understanding of the cutaneous oncology landscape, buy‑and‑bill model, infusion logistics, and a collaborative mindset to partner cross‑functionally across Market Access, Medical Affairs, and other field teams.
Key Responsibilities
Promote Odomzo and Unloxcyt to appropriate healthcare providers, including dermatologists, oncologists, and other key decision-makers.
Educate customers on clinical data, product benefits, and the differentiated mechanisms of action, including PD‑L1 blockade and Fc effector function, and ADCC.
Execute territory business plans, including strategic targeting and customer engagement tactics.
Identify and develop advocates and early adopters to support product growth.
Navigate complex office‑and hospital‑based pathways to support buy‑and‑bill, reimbursement, and access.
Collaborate with internal stakeholders including Market Access, Field Reimbursement Managers, and Medical Science Liaisons.
Attend and support relevant local and national conferences, speaker programs, and educational events.
Track and analyze territory performance data and adjust tactics as needed to achieve sales goals.
Ensure full compliance with all company policies, procedures, and applicable laws and regulations.
Qualifications
Bachelor’s degree
Minimum 3 years of pharmaceutical, biotech, or medical device sales experience (preferred)
Demonstrated success in specialty sales, preferably in oncology or dermatology
Proven ability to operate in a complex environment with multiple stakeholders
Strong understanding of reimbursement, specialty pharmacy, and infusion channel dynamics
Excellent communication, negotiation, and presentation skills
Ability to travel extensively within the territory
Preferred
Experience launching new oncology or dermatology products
Knowledge of Hedgehog Pathway Inhibitors and/or PD‑L1 immunotherapies
Existing relationships with dermatology oncologists or Mohs surgeons
Competencies
Strategic territory management
Clinical acumen and ability to simplify complex science
Customer‑centric mindset
Cross‑functional collaboration
Integrity and accountability
Resilience and adaptability
Compensation & Benefits Base compensation range: $92,000 to $160,000.
Eligible for IC Commission Plan, receipt of company vehicle, medical, dental, vision, life, disability, 401(k), flexible spending accounts, employee assistance program, paid time off.
